Changing avatar of Applied Art


Meenaketan Pattnaik

Department of Applied Art

B.K.College of Art & Crafts, Bhubaneswar, India

meenaketan2005@yahoo.co.in

Applied Art is a mixture of Photography, Illustration, Typography and Visualization. These four
fundamentals are interrelated to each other. As a whole we can call it as visual communication. Let
us explore its possible media applications in various new “Avatars”.

Photographic experiments

Photography, a popular medium of art of capturing moments, has its own flavor. Starting from the
Pin-whole camera to till the hi-tech multiple featured digital SLR, photographers enjoy the visual
experiments by the help of upgraded technology for quicker and smarter results.

The moment arresting machine “camera” available in the modern days is of two types: Compact
and SLR. Compact camera is a simple machine, any one can use it but it has its own limitations
whereas SLR became popular among the professional photographers due to its wider flexibilities in
experimentation. Various types of lens like Tele lens, Close up lens, lens with effects etc made it
more useful in special cases as far as quality photography is concerned.

In the present days Digital Camera made the photography practice easier. The retake problem
solved due to the display monitor or LCD present on the back side of the camera. Memory card
gave a large scope for storage facility of huge numbers of photographs. We are also experiencing
photography by using our cell phones, web cameras etc. But time will come we will accept the
various non conventional mediums also.

“Scanography”, a new method of photographic experiment invented by “Rashmiranjan Sahoo” a


4th year student of my department in 2006 while working for a photography project on
“Jagannathayan” concept. He has done lots of experiments using scanner as a photographic tool
by putting, jerky objects and reflections on it. Rashmiranjan has a long list of followers (apart from
this he is an extra ordinary “corporate photographer” of world class). I will not surprise if there will
be a heavy demand of this type of intellectual property related methods in the applied art market
for communication purpose as well as art photography for contemporary practice in the coming
days. So this type of experiments should be included in the syllabus as a visual form of photo
practice to give it an official reorganization status. It is true that, there will not be any replacement

of highly featured digital SLR cameras but Scanography will definitely give wider solutions for
taking creative images in a deferent way by adding different flavor into it.

Typography applications

Starting from the prehistoric Signs and Symbols, pictographical Icons, Alphabets, calligraphy to up
to date Fontography of the Digital Era, typography traveled a long path of modifications. Initially
calligraphy was there in a very limited sphere as it was in the hands of religious and royal
documenters. But when the demand for spreading of information to more and more people took
place, a printing method has been invented, gradually it got the shape of a printing press by John
Gutenburg. He initiated to convert the calligraphic alphabates into systematic “Types”made of
wood. Gradually metal types have been used as it is more durable and results sharp reproduction.

The origin of Odia script derived due to the evolution process of core Indian Script from Prakrit,
Devnagri, Brahmi, Sanskrit to Kalingaa (the ancient Odia Script) made it an identical character
among its contemporaries. The evolution journey also helped it in further sophistication.

Now days, we are using digital medium, so the role of Typography has been changed into
“Fontography”. The traditional printing press of typeface and block process is of no use and
instead of that the colour Xerox, digital print, multy colour offset are the present medium of
printing which are breed with CMYK mode of image (graphics) and fonts of digital compositions.

Illusion of illustration

The traditional requirement of illustration has been changed. Now days simplified illustration are
being used in 2D animation. In another way we can say that 2D animation is an upgraded version
of illustration. Let’s see the process of a comic book illustration project, for this we generally need
a story Writer, a Calligrapher, an Illustrator and a colour Separator artist. The illustrator,
understand the story movement and create the comic characters. He use perspective angels, close
up clips, motion frames and special effects. But in 2D animation there is the use of two kind of man
power like “pre-production” and “post production”. In pre-production situation there are uses of
Story Writer, Character Designer, Key frame Illustrator, In-between Illustrator, Ink & Paint Artist,
Staging Artist, Animator etc. and in Post Production the artist of Special Effect, Compositor, Sound
Tracker etc. Although 2D animation is a movie of interactive illustrations but to get extra market
benefit, the authority usually come up with a comic book by using the illustrations of that 2D
animated film. They also use the Character designs as sticker and book label tags etc.

There are also various forms of useful illustration application such as Fashion illustration, liner
illustration for product descriptive diagram, surrealistic illustration, caricature, photography
generated illustration, illustrations using Indian and regional folk, traditional and classical art forms
in new approaches and alternative medias like graphical software based editing etc. for special
effects and better clarity as well as to make the process of illustration a fun.

Immensity of Visualization

The most fascinating aspect of applied art is Visualization. It’s a combination of division of space,
distribution of breathing space, selection of fonts, copy write and its relationship with the visual.

Here the design can be classified into two categories i.e. “Identity design” and “Communication

design”. When we go for corporate design planning or product campaign design program we focus
on the behavioral part of the design, means what the design is saying to the viewer and how the
targeted customer will respond to it? In identity design segment we have corporate card (business
card or visiting card), corporate pad (letter head), corporate envelope, corporate file and the most
important “LOGO” which is a signature of corporate identity of a particular corporate house.
Where as we have various communication designs for different mediums like print media
(advertisements for news paper and magazine), point of sale (poster, brochure, dangler, flyer,

label, sticker, tag, packaging, calendar etc.), outdoor media (flex for hoarding, kiosk etc.),
broadcast media (audio advertisement for radio broadcast), telecast media (promo films or TVC),
internet media (online publications, web pages and sites, gaming, e-banner etc.) and other
interactive medias. We concentrate more on catchy catch lines (slogan or quotation) and punchy
punch lines (it’s a part of logo which illustrate the brand identity).

The visuals we are using are of graphical excellence or photographic excellence, but there is also a
huge scope for experimenting with scanography, 3D graphics, 3D fonts, 3D model images etc. by
using software like 3D Studio Max and Maya Unlimited to make the images more creative and eye
catchy. In the Australian universities, they have a copy writing (English literature) paper in the
foundation course of applied art to make the future designers comfortable and acquainted with
the communicative challenges in visualization.

Challenges related to creativity

It is a genuine problem that some of the fresh visualisers face the followings as points of problem
in their professional life while handling various kinds of applied art assignments. We should be
more conscious at the time of teaching about these three aspects of applied art.

Those are communicative approach, creativity and commercially viability.

Creativity is necessary to give the design a fresh look but it should not disturb the communicative
approach, it means the design should be more lyrical to understand. Like that the cost of printing
and execution of the design outcome should match to the size of the pocket of the client to make
it commercially viable. We can not raise the cost of printing if it’s a small product which has a small
market for business. It can give worst results if these three points not balanced in a right way. If
any design does not click or fail to improve the business of the particular corporate sector, it

means the party will not come to you further so as a whole you loose a client as well as you made
your business reduced. So it is very important to maintain balance among these three segments of
visualisation

Let us accept the new changes and challenges taking place in the Applied Art sector.
